#12289e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#12289e is composed of 7.1% red, 15.7%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.6% cyan, 74.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 38% black. It has a hue angle of 230.6 degrees, a saturation of 79.5% and a lightness of 34.5%. #12289e color hex could be obtained by blending #2450ff with #00003d.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

#12289e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#12289e has RGB values of R:18, G:40, B:158 and CMYK values of C:0.89, M:0.75, Y:0,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 1190046.
